Abstract

By using artificial intelligence (AI), enterprises can transform their operations to address many challenges, including AI illiteracy across the organization, low success rates of AI pilot projects, as well as under-utilization of their Global Capability Centers (GCCs). The operationalization of the transformation has been made possible using structured project frameworks that support four strategic pillars. First, a comprehensive AI strategy was created for use cases using advanced technologies. Second, the organizational model was redesigned to enable quicker, more efficient cross-functional alignment and decision making. Third, the GCCs were re-positioned as revenue-generating hubs from cost centers. Finally, the establishment of enhanced financial intelligence capabilities through which enterprises improved their management of ledgers, reduced the time taken to close financials and improve forecasting accuracy. Utilizing these interrelated frameworks, the enterprises have experienced a strong return on their AI investments, achieved significant cost savings, and enhanced enterprise leadership positioning. As the framework continues to evolve, companies expect to increase operational independence and expanded revenue-generating opportunities by 2028
